    I am a Marlin subscriber and, honestly, enjoy it from cover to cover. I have fished for many years in fresh and salt water, but my fondest times and best stories come from the Atlantic waters between Rhode Island, Block Island and Montauk, New York. About the only thing we were never successful at, although we put a lot of hours into it, was harpooning or "ironing" a broadbill. So our swordfish consumption was limited to the wonderful restaurants around Point Judith and Block Island, Rhode Island. The locals there would only eat "ironed" swordfish. Read More

    January 22-23, Cabo San Lucas, Mexico After two days of great fishing, the final standings of the World Billfish Series Grand Championship were so close that only the time of release separated the leaders: Karl Knudsen, Gary Roth, Shane McMahon, Brenda Kelly and Rick Shedore. All of them released one fish in this first-ever WBS Grand Championship, but it was Knudsen's early stripey on Day One that would prove to be the winner after a close race to the finish. Read More
